Where are the hardware connections to use the USB port on the v 2.2 54G? I thought there was a photo somewhere but I can't find it anymore.

You must have been dreaming. There are no USB connections, outputs, or otherwise on any of the WRT54G, GS or GL routers. You have to move to the WRTSL54GS to have USB capabilities.
